

Charles F. Fraley, 62, of Lexington, died January 24, 2015. Born April 27, 1952 in Ashland, KY, he was the son of the late Edward and Mary (Haney) Fraley. Charles attended Morehead State University before joining the Marine Corps and serving in Vietnam. After returning home, he went on to graduate from San Jose State University with his Bachelor degree and then worked in the mortgage banking industry for many years. An outgoing, gregarious man, Charles never met a stranger and could relate to others easily. More than anything, he loved his family and friends. Charles was involved in the youth ministries at Resurrection Parish and was active with the Boy Scouts for many years, and was a member of Knights of Columbus.
Surviving are his wife, Dawn Fraley; son, C. Daniel (Mandy) Fraley; daughter, Lauren Fraley; granddaughter, Kaelyn; sister, Tamara Fraley; brothers, Michael (Julie) Fraley, Joe (Amy) Fraley, David Fraley, and Jason Fraley; and numerous nieces, nephews, and cousins.
